NAME

+

NAME

        wresize - resize a curses window
 
 
-
-

SYNOPSIS

+

SYNOPSIS

        #include <curses.h>
 
        int wresize(WINDOW *win, int lines, int columns);

DESCRIPTION

+       This is an extension to the curses library.  It reallocates storage for
+       an ncurses window to adjust its dimensions to the specified values.  If
+       either  dimension  is larger than the current values, the window's data
+       is filled with blanks that have the current  background  rendition  (as
+       set by wbkgdset) merged into them.

RETURN VALUE

+       The  function  returns  the integer ERR upon failure and OK on success.
+       It will fail if either of the dimensions less than or equal to zero, or
+       if an error occurs while (re)allocating memory for the window.

NOTES

+       The  only  restriction placed on the dimensions is that they be greater
+       than zero.  The dimensions are not compared to curses screen dimensions
+       to  simplify  the logic of resizeterm.  The caller must ensure that the
+       window's dimensions fit within the actual screen dimensions.
